Momentum Continues: Ping An Bank Takes the Lead in Mid-Year Bank Earnings

Deep News08-15 12:44

The recovery trend in the banking sector's operating performance appears highly probable for the 2026 interim reports.

According to the 2026 interim report released by Ping An Bank Co.,Ltd., the bank achieved operating revenue of RMB 70.617 billion, a year-on-year increase of 1.8%, and net profit of RMB 25.696 billion, up 3.3% from the same period last year. Both revenue and profit recorded growth.

Additionally, the net interest margin, a key factor influencing the bank's performance, stood at 1.80%, flat compared to the same period last year and up 2 basis points from the full-year figure for the previous year. Non-interest net income also achieved year-on-year growth. These various data points indicate a relatively stable upward trend in the bank's 2026 performance.

Deposit and Loan Business Shows Overall Stabilization and Uptick

The interim report shows that, as of the end of the first half of the year, Ping An Bank Co.,Ltd. had issued total loans and advances of RMB 3,452.274 billion, an increase of 1.8% from the end of the previous year. Corporate loan balances grew by 3.7% from the end of 2025, with general corporate loan balances increasing by 5.2%. Sectors such as technology finance and manufacturing saw robust loan growth. Personal loan balances remained largely flat compared to the end of the previous year.

In terms of deposit scale, the bank's total liabilities at the end of June stood at RMB 5,480.571 billion, up 2.0% from the end of 2025. Absorbed deposit principal balances reached RMB 3,660.587 billion, a 2.2% increase from the end of the prior year.

Notably, as of the end of June, the bank's managed retail customer assets (AUM) totaled RMB 4,400.227 billion, up 3.8% from the end of the previous year. The number of retail customers reached 129 million, an increase of 0.8%. Personal deposit balances stood at RMB 1,291.836 billion, up 0.3% from the end of 2025. All key retail business indicators have clearly stabilized, suggesting the segment is gradually emerging from its historical adjustment phase and beginning to build upward momentum.

Interest Spread and Margin Show Surprising Stability

The key indicators for assessing a bank's interest-based business are "volume, price, and risk." Over the past two years, the entire industry's deposit-loan interest spread has faced sustained and rapid downward pressure, a challenge for the whole sector.

However, based on Ping An Bank Co.,Ltd.'s latest interim report, the bank's annualized net interest margin for the reporting period was 1.80%, unchanged from the same period last year and an improvement year-on-year. The annualized net interest spread was 1.81%, an increase of 0.05 percentage points year-on-year. Both indicators reflect a significant sign: as the period of rapid decline in loan interest rates gradually passes, the ongoing challenges faced by banks in their deposit and loan businesses are easing or even improving.

Asset Quality Remains Stable

In terms of asset quality, Ping An Bank Co.,Ltd.'s performance also remained steady. The interim report shows that, as of the end of June 2026, the bank's non-performing loan (NPL) ratio was 1.05%, unchanged from the end of the previous year. The corporate loan NPL ratio was 0.87%, and the personal loan NPL ratio was 1.23%, both flat compared to year-end 2025.

Looking at the more forward-looking loan migration rate indicators, the migration rates for both normal loans and special-mention loans have decreased significantly compared to the end of the previous year, indicating overall stable asset quality. Combined with a provision coverage ratio of 219.58%, the bank's risk-absorption capacity remains clearly adequate.

Technology as a Key Growth Driver

Against the backdrop of a generally stable economy, banks achieving revenue and profit growth increasingly rely on technology.

From a financial technology perspective, the bank has focused on building its digital platform and integrated financial platform. By continuously iterating on the capabilities of its digital and integrated financial platforms, it has expanded customer marketing channels and service scope, offering a multi-scenario, multi-ecosystem comprehensive operation service model, and continuously optimizing the customer experience.

As of the end of June, the registered users of the Ping An Pocket Bank App reached 186 million, up 2.1% from the end of the previous year, with monthly active users (MAU) at 36.7084 million. In the first half of the year, the integrated financial platform contributed 55.1% of new wealth management customers, 53.3% of new customer AUM, and 15.1% of new credit card customers.

Investing resources in technology to achieve business gains through technology is a crucial characteristic for a financial institution in this era.
